Steps for Efficient Site Activation in Global Trials

Steps for Efficient Site Activation in Multinational Clinical Trials

Introduction: Why Site Activation Efficiency Matters

Site activation is one of the most critical phases in the clinical trial lifecycle. Delays at this stage can derail recruitment projections, increase costs, and jeopardize regulatory timelines. In global trials, where multiple jurisdictions are involved, the complexity multiplies due to variations in ethics approvals, regulatory processes, and logistical readiness. Efficient site activation requires structured planning, standardized processes, and proactive risk management. This article provides a step-by-step guide to achieving streamlined site activation across global trials.

1. Feasibility to Activation: Transition Planning

Efficient site activation begins with a clear handoff from feasibility assessments. Sponsors and CROs should:

  • Confirm final PI and site selection using documented feasibility criteria
  • Lock in target activation timelines for each region
  • Ensure preliminary due diligence on site infrastructure and staff readiness
  • Provide activation checklists to sites early to reduce delays

Proper planning at this stage sets the foundation for predictable activation timelines.

2. Regulatory Submissions and Approvals

Different countries require varying submission packages for regulatory and ethics approvals. Core steps include:

  • Preparation and submission of Clinical Trial Applications (CTA)
  • Submission to Institutional Review Boards (IRB) or Ethics Committees (EC)
  • Addressing country-specific import/export license requirements
  • Tracking parallel regulatory and ethics processes for efficiency

Example: The EU Clinical Trials Regulation (CTR) harmonized submissions across EU states but still requires country-level adaptation, making proactive planning essential.

3. Contract and Budget Finalization

Legal and financial negotiations are one of the largest bottlenecks in site activation. To accelerate:

  • Use standardized contract templates wherever possible
  • Engage local legal counsel for jurisdiction-specific requirements
  • Negotiate fair-market value for investigator fees and site costs early
  • Maintain a contract tracker integrated into the CTMS

Aligning budgets and contracts with recruitment start dates avoids costly idle time once approvals are secured.

4. Essential Document Collection and Validation

Documents required for activation vary but typically include:

  • Investigator CVs and medical licenses
  • Good Clinical Practice (GCP) certificates
  • Delegation of Authority (DOA) logs
  • Site staff training logs
  • Laboratory certification and reference ranges
  • Signed clinical trial agreements (CTAs)

Missing or outdated documents are frequent causes of activation delays. Implementing document portals or eTMF systems improves efficiency.

5. Site Training and Initiation

Before activation, sites must undergo comprehensive training:

  • Protocol training for PI and all delegated staff
  • Safety reporting and SAE documentation training
  • Training on Electronic Data Capture (EDC) and trial systems
  • Site Initiation Visits (SIVs) or virtual initiation meetings

Attendance logs, signed training certificates, and PI acknowledgment are critical documentation for regulatory readiness.

6. Site Readiness Checklists

Sponsors should require sites to complete readiness checklists before “greenlight.” Items include:

  • IMP (Investigational Medicinal Product) storage readiness and accountability logs
  • Availability of calibrated equipment
  • Delegation log completed and signed by PI
  • Emergency procedures and safety reporting workflows in place
  • IRB/EC approval letter on file

7. Technology Integration for Activation

Technology platforms accelerate activation by reducing manual inefficiencies:

  • CTMS: Tracks site-level activation milestones
  • eTMF: Ensures real-time documentation uploads
  • eConsent: Facilitates early IRB/EC review of patient materials
  • Workflow automation: Reminders for pending documents or approvals

Case Study: A sponsor reduced average activation time by 28% by implementing an eTMF-linked activation dashboard across 15 countries.

8. Risk Management in Global Site Activation

Activation delays are inevitable without proactive risk controls. Key strategies include:

  • Maintain risk registers for high-delay countries
  • Implement “early greenlight” for sites with complete documents before all regions are approved
  • Develop escalation protocols for contract negotiation bottlenecks
  • Establish backup sites in high-risk regions

Embedding risk-based activation planning into feasibility ensures resilience against global variability.

9. Metrics to Track Activation Performance

To measure efficiency, sponsors and CROs track metrics such as:

  • Average days from feasibility completion to site activation
  • Percentage of sites activated on time
  • Number of activation delays due to contracts, documents, or regulatory approval
  • Greenlight-to-first-patient-in (FPI) time

Metrics feed into operational KPIs and continuous improvement programs.

Conclusion

Efficient site activation in global clinical trials requires careful orchestration of regulatory submissions, contracts, document management, training, readiness assessments, and risk management. By standardizing workflows, leveraging technology, and tracking activation KPIs, sponsors and CROs can accelerate startup timelines while ensuring compliance and quality. In a globalized clinical research landscape, successful site activation is not just about speed—it’s about building scalable, consistent processes that support long-term operational excellence.
